My Buying Guides on Foam Swords For Combat
When I started looking for foam swords for combat, I quickly realized that not all of them are built the same. Some are made for light play, while others are designed for more intense sparring, cosplay battles, or organized foam fighting. Based on my own experience, the right choice depends on safety, durability, balance, and how the sword feels in my hand.
1. I Check the Safety First
For me, safety is the most important factor. A good foam sword should have a soft, impact-absorbing core and a smooth outer layer that reduces the chance of injury. I always look for rounded tips, flexible construction, and enough padding to make contact safe during combat.
2. I Look at the Build Quality
I’ve found that the best foam swords feel sturdy without being too rigid. The blade should hold its shape during use, but still have enough give to absorb hits. I also pay attention to the handle, grip, and overall finish because cheap construction can lead to tearing or breakage after only a few sessions.
3. I Consider the Weight and Balance
A foam sword that feels too heavy can tire my arm quickly, while one that is too light may feel unrealistic or hard to control. I prefer a sword with balanced weight distribution so I can swing, block, and maneuver it comfortably during combat.
4. I Choose the Right Size
I always match the sword size to my body type and fighting style. A longer sword gives me more reach, but it can be harder to control in close combat. A shorter sword is easier to handle and better for quick movement. For me, the right length makes a big difference in performance.
5. I Pay Attention to the Grip
The grip matters more than I first expected. If the handle is slippery or uncomfortable, my control suffers. I look for a grip that feels secure in my hand, even when I’m moving fast or sweating during extended use. A comfortable grip helps me stay in control and fight longer.
6. I Check the Material Durability
I want foam swords that can handle repeated strikes without falling apart. High-quality foam and reinforced construction usually last longer. If I’m buying for regular combat practice, I avoid products that feel too soft, overly flimsy, or poorly stitched.
7. I Match It to My Use Case
I ask myself how I plan to use the sword. If I want it for casual backyard play, I can choose something lighter and simpler. If I need it for reenactments, LARP-style combat, or training, I look for a more durable and realistic option. My intended use always guides my decision.
